I just got Civ 4 and i had 3 before. I've been playing but everytime i get to 3640
B.C i get You have been Defeated no matter what win condition i have. Does anyone know why I lose at that time and what options i have to enable for me not to lose at that time.
 
I did that, when i start a game it says 10 turns left, and there is no way for me to extend that turn limit that i know of.
 
Hitting a time limit after ten turns means you have tripped one of the anti-piracy systems. If you use a pirated copy of the game, or use a no-cd crack, it doesn't let you play beyond 10 turns. Have the original cd of a legitimate copy in the drive, and you won't get this problem.

Yes, this is one of two traps built into the game for pirated/cracked copies. The 10 turn limit to all games is one. The other is that all features (mines/farms/forests/jungle) are invisble.

I see, i had to use a cd crack because my game won't read my cd's. I stick in the first cd, game pops up then it's like can't read the cd. stick in cd 2, says put in cd 1 and so forth. Oh well, guess i'll return the game :)
 
Before you bother returning it, try this.

First, reinstall.

Then, install all patches.

Then, when it says put in 1, you put in 2. And vice, versa. There was some disc mislabeling in production.
